Ancestry now has All Massachusetts, Petitions and Records of Naturalizations, 1906-1929 - listings show Declaration of Intention, Petition for Naturalization, Oath of Allegiance and Certificate of Arrival. So when you put in the name and click on it it gives Name, date, court, witness...but if you want to see the actual records, you have to go to FOLD3 (previously Footnote) which when you click on it offers a 7 day free trial.
